Here is the cover design I did for the book "Pratnja".
There are 16 illustrations in the book. It was decided to make them black and white and fairly simple. They are not detailing how a certain scene happened or how it was depicted by the text. The illustrations were made in a way that they show a certain atmosphere and the emotion behind the certain scene in a more metaphorical way. It was an experimental approach and a first for me and I had a lot of fun working on this.
The end-paper has two versions (one is at the beginning of the book the other is at the end). This was done in order to foreshadow certain events (how they began and ended at the end of the story). The sky and the stars are the big element and a motive in the book so the foreshadowing was done by changing how the night sky looks.
